Problems solved by technology

[0002] At present, in the domestic red jujube grading system, in order to transport one fruit at a time, the inclined sliding type and the double-roller type are mostly used. In the actual use of the double-roller method, fruit crowding and overlapping are prone to occur, which affects the accuracy of machine vision recognition. It also reduces the classification efficiency
[0003] In the prior art, the application number is CN103240228A, which is a non-destructive automatic grading machine for jujube based on machine vision technology, which adopts a chain to be installed on the outside of the roller. Abstract

The invention discloses a high-speed sorting roller structure. The high-speed sorting roller structure comprises a center shaft, a chain and a roller, wherein the chain is fixedly connected to the center shaft, the roller is rotationally arranged at the two ends of the center shaft in a sleeved mode, a sleeve is fixedly connected to one side, close to the chain, of the roller, the sleeve is rotationally connected with the center shaft, a gear is fixedly connected to the outer side wall of one end, far away from the roller, of the sleeve, the gear is movably connected with a rack, and the rackis fixedly arranged below the gear. According to the high-speed sorting roller structure, through the sleeve arranged at the tail end of the roller and the gear fixedly connected with the sleeve, thechain can drive the roller to perform linear motion, and meanwhile, the gear can be meshed with the rack which is fixedly arranged below the gear so as to generate friction to drive the roller to rotate.

Description

technical field [0001] The invention relates to the technical field of rollers for jujube sorting, in particular to a high-speed sorting roller structure. Background technique [0002] At present, in the domestic red jujube grading system, in order to transport one fruit at a time, the inclined sliding type and the double-roller type are mostly used. In the actual use of the double-roller method, fruit crowding and overlapping are prone to occur, which affects the accuracy of machine vision recognition. It also reduces the classification efficiency. [0003] In the prior art, the application number is CN103240228A, which is a non-destructive automatic grading machine for jujube based on machine vision technology, which adopts a chain to be installed on the outside of the roller.
